Output e24fd6d308dcf0af891a42dc154d984b152ace732a2f1f00a0eb3ebb73bb2540:0

value
28132499
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d0beba0a2a8abe0e43b93e7f1ef08282f6fdf41 OP_EQUAL
address
3AB13dT8cR2UakPirhENbYYMHuAw56VuYH
transaction
e24fd6d308dcf0af891a42dc154d984b152ace732a2f1f00a0eb3ebb73bb2540
confirmations
284933
spent
true